Overview

The Continental 530626 is a genuine OEM engine mount seat, a flight-critical structural component of the engine vibration isolation system for a wide range of Continental's most popular piston engines. This is not a simple washer; it is a heavy-duty, precision-formed steel seat engineered to work as part of the complete shock mount assembly. Its primary function is to provide the critical interface between the engine mounting bracket on the airframe and the elastomeric shock mount bushing (e.g., P/N 530740). The 530626 is essential for properly supporting and distributing engine loads into the vibration damping medium.

Why Choose 530626?

The engine mounting system is responsible for holding the powerplant securely to the airframe while isolating its vibration. The proper function of this system is entirely dependent on the integrity of every component in the hardware stack. A cracked or corroded 530626 seat can lead to improper loading of the rubber shock mount, causing it to fail prematurely and resulting in excessive vibration and potential structural damage. Using a genuine Continental OEM part is the only way to ensure this critical component meets the certified strength and dimensional standards required for flight safety.

The 530626 engine mount seat serves as the critical reaction plate for the elastomeric shock mount bushing. As the engine vibrates, the rubber bushing (e.g., 530740) is compressed and sheared against two surfaces: the engine mounting lug on one side, and the 530626 seat on the other. The seat's shape and rigidity are essential for providing a stable, non-deforming surface, which forces the rubber element to absorb and dissipate the vibrational energy as heat (a process known as hysteresis). If the seat were to flex or deform, the energy would not be properly absorbed, leading to a direct transmission of vibration to the airframe and a failure of the "tuned" damping system.

Note: This is a flight-critical structural component. Installation must be performed by a certified A&P mechanic in accordance with the current aircraft maintenance manual. The engine mount hardware stack-up (bolts, washers, seats, mounts, nuts) must be assembled in the correct order and torqued to the specified value.
